Vega Ioane Flips the Switch When He Steps on the Field​


There's a different side to Vega Ioane when the pads come on, and he explained it perfectly. Ioane described the mindset that takes over once he steps between the lines.

“For me, it's a switch that's taken me a while to perfect. When I'm off the field, I can turn it off and be chill with the guys, be calm with the guys and just kick it. But when I'm on the field, nobody is going to stand in front of me and survive. That's my biggest mentality. I'm out there trying to move people off the ball, make them not get to my quarterback. That's always been my mentality. But, it's a switch for me that I've been working on for a while, and it's doing pretty well.”

For Vega Ioane, that ability to flip a switch is exactly what makes him such a natural fit in Baltimore. The Baltimore Ravens have long valued offensive linemen who play with controlled aggression, and Ioane's approach reflects that continued identity. Calm off the field but relentless between the lines, he brings the kind of edge and physical presence that should translate quickly as he begins his NFL career.

That's the edge you need in this division. Controlled aggression and knowing when to unleash it.
